Shourya is a 2016 Telugu romantic thriller film directed by K. Dasaradh. The film stars Manchu Manoj and Regina Cassandra in lead roles, with Prakash Raj, Nagineedu, and Subbaraju in supporting roles. The story follows Shourya, a Harvard-educated software engineer, and Netra, the daughter of a powerful MP, who plan to elope but face a violent attack that leads to Shourya's arrest. The narrative unfolds through flashbacks and courtroom revelations, exposing political corruption and family control. The film received negative reviews from critics and performed poorly at the box office. It was released worldwide on 4 March 2016.

Storyline

Shourya loves Netra, but her powerful family wants her to marry someone else. They plan to elope, but on the night before leaving, Netra is attacked and Shourya is blamed. Now he must prove his innocence and protect the woman he loves from a dangerous conspiracy.
